Pflugerville ISD board praises superintendent after closed-session formative evaluation

Pflugerville Independent School District Board of Trustees · December 5, 2024

Summary

After a closed-session formative evaluation under Texas Government Code 551.074 the board reconvened in open session and expressed satisfaction with Superintendent Doctor Shepherd’s leadership; no personnel action was announced and the meeting adjourned 7–0.

The Pflugerville ISD board went into a closed session Dec. 5 under Texas Government Code provision 551.074 to conduct a formative evaluation of Superintendent Doctor Shepherd and to discuss personnel matters. The board reconvened in open session at about 10:03 p.m., and Board President Mitchell said trustees expressed that they were pleased with Shepherd’s leadership over his first six months.

Board President Mitchell thanked Shepherd for his work and noted that the evidence reviewed showed "he's been hard at work, leading the district in a great mature and wise, leadership." The board did not announce any hiring or employment decisions after the closed session.

Trustee Mott moved to adjourn the work session; the motion was seconded by Trustee Torres and the board approved the adjournment unanimously, 7–0.

The closed-session citation and the board’s open-session statement are the only formal actions recorded: the board met in executive session under 551.074 and returned to praise the superintendent’s performance; no further personnel actions were disclosed.
